4. Select one of the following protocols from the Protocol list to filter the packet by protocol.

IP (IPv4 ACL only) — Internet Protocol

ICMP (IPv4 ACL only) — Internet Control Message Protocol

IGMP — Internet Group Management Protocol

IGRP — Internet Gateway Routing Protocol

OSPF — Open Shortest Path First

TCP — Transmission Control Protocol

UDP — User Datagram Protocol

If the protocol you use is not in the list, enter a value from 0 through 255 in the text field.

5. Select one of the following precedences from the Precedence list to filter the packet by

precedence.

none — Select to not filter packets by precedence.

routine — Select to filter packets with the routine precedence.

priority — Select to filter packets with the priority precedence.

immediate — Select to filter packets with the immediate precedence.

flash — Select to filter packets with the flash precedence.

flash-override — Select to filter packets with the flash override precedence.

critical — Select to filter packets with the critical precedence.

internet — Select to filter packets with the internetwork control precedence.

network — Select to filter packets with the network control precedence.

6. (TCP and UDP protocols only) To filter packets by the source port, complete the following steps.

Only available when you select TCP or UDP from the Protocol list.

a. Select one of the following options:

none — Select to not use the source port numbers to filter packets.

equals — Select to use the TCP or UDP port name or number specified in the Start
field.

not equal — Select to use all TCP or UDP port numbers except the port name or
number specified in the Start field.

greater than — Select to use all TCP or UDP port numbers greater than the port
number or the numeric equivalent of the port name specified in the Start field.

less than — Select to use all TCP or UDP port numbers that are less than the port
number or the numeric equivalent of the port name specified in the Start field.

range — Select to use all TCP or UDP port numbers between the TCP or UDP port name
or number specified in the Start field and the End field.
